Background
The seedling raising means the raising of seedlings. The original meaning is that the seedlings are cultivated in a nursery, a hotbed or a greenhouse and are ready to be transplanted into the land for planting. It can also refer to the stage of various organisms after artificial protection until they can survive independently. In common words, "the seedling is strong and half harvested". The seedling culture is a work with high labor intensity, time consumption and strong technical performance.
The irrigation of seedling growth utilizes manual or mechanical method with the form of irrigating of difference, supplements the soil moisture in gardens greenery patches, satisfies the moisture demand of sapling, and irrigation system will pay attention to the water demand requirement of cooperation plant, considers water conservation and energy-conservation, convenient and practical, can also promote the growth of sapling simultaneously.
The existing irrigation device for forestry mostly adopts a spray gun to spray water, and the existing irrigation device for forestry cannot effectively adjust the irrigation angle, so that the irrigation adjustment is inflexible and the irrigation efficiency is influenced.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ments; all other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
As shown in fig. 1-2, the irrigation device for seedling cultivation in forestry of the present invention comprises a bearing base 1, an articulated piece 2, a universal wheel 3, a fixing piece 4, a lighting lamp 5, a liquid storage tank 6, a liquid feeding pipe 7, a liquid pumping pump 8, a support plate 9, a threaded plate 10, a movable groove 11, a movable block 12, a threaded motor 13, a threaded rod 14, a limiting plate 15, a clamping piece 16, a rotating shaft 17, an irrigation main body 18, an irrigation opening 19, a liquid pumping pipe 20, an electric valve 21, a connecting plate 22 and a push rod 23, wherein the articulated piece 2 is arranged below the bearing base 1, the universal wheel 3 is arranged inside the articulated piece 2, the fixing piece 4 is arranged above the bearing base 1, the lighting lamp 5 is arranged inside the fixing piece 4, the liquid storage tank 6 is arranged on the bearing base 1, the liquid feeding pipe 7 is arranged on a side wall of the liquid storage tank 6, the liquid pumping pump 8 is arranged at the top of the liquid storage tank 6, the support plate 9 is arranged on a side wall of the liquid storage tank 6, the thread plate 10 is arranged on the supporting plate 9, the movable groove 11 is arranged on the supporting plate 9, the movable block 12 is arranged on the movable groove 11, the thread motor 13 is arranged on the thread plate 10, the threaded rod 14 penetrates through the movable block 12 and is arranged below the thread motor 13, the limiting plate 15 is arranged on the supporting plate 9, the clamping piece 16 is arranged below the movable block 12, the rotating shaft 17 is arranged on the clamping piece 16, the irrigation main body 18 is arranged on the rotating shaft 17, the irrigation port 19 is arranged on the irrigation main body 18, one end of the liquid suction pipe 20 is arranged on the liquid suction pump 8, the other end of the liquid suction pipe 20 is arranged on the irrigation main body 18, the electric valve 21 is arranged on the liquid suction pipe 20, the connecting plate 22 is arranged on the bearing base 1, and the push rod 23 is arranged on the connecting plate 22.
The threaded rod 14 is arranged between the threaded plate 10 and the limiting plate 15, the movable groove 11 is arranged between the movable block 12 and the supporting plate 9, and the liquid pumping pipe 20 is arranged between the irrigation body 18 and the liquid pumping pump 8.
Threaded rod 14 and activity groove 11 are parallel arrangement, threaded plate 10 and limiting plate 15 are parallel arrangement, mounting 4 and bearing base 1 are perpendicular setting, movable block 12 and activity groove 11 are perpendicular setting.
The movable block 12 is in the shape of a cuboid plate, and the bearing base 1 is in the shape of a cuboid plate. The threaded rod 14 is arranged in the shape of a cylindrical thread.
When the device is used specifically, a user firstly utilizes the universal wheel 3 to move the whole device to a position needing irrigation, when irrigation is needed, the user can open the electric valve 21 of the liquid pumping pipe 20 on the irrigation main body 18 which is connected and aligned to the area needing irrigation, then the screw motor 13 is started to drive the threaded rod 14 to rotate, the movable block 12 can not rotate together with the threaded rod 14 due to the limiting effect of the movable groove 11, but can move up and down along the movable groove 11, when the device is moved to a proper height, the user can adjust the rotating shaft 17 again to align the irrigation opening 19 to the angle needing irrigation, then the liquid pumping pump 8 is started to spray water or nutrient solution needing irrigation to the area needing irrigation, irrigation operation for seedling culture is completed, the user can irrigate a plurality of positions simultaneously, when the device is used at night, the user can also start the illuminating lamp 5 when irrigating, avoid the injury, above just be whole forestry grow seedlings with irrigation equipment's use flow.
